SEO优化技术:noreferrer 标签作用及使用方法详解

195

在现代互联网环境中,搜索引擎优化(SEO)是网站成功的关键因素之一。随着搜索引擎算法的不断更新和用户行为的变化,SEO策略也在不断发展。本文站长工具网将深入探讨一个常常被忽视但非常重要的SEO元素——noreferrer标签,并详细介绍其作用及使用方法。

图片[1]-SEO优化技术:noreferrer 标签作用及使用方法详解-JieYingAI捷鹰AI

什么是 noreferrer?

noreferrer是一个用于修改链接默认行为的属性,常用于HTML中的标签。当用户点击带有noreferrer属性的链接时,目标页面将无法通过referrer获取到来源信息。这对于保护用户隐私、减少跟踪以及提高网站安全具有重要意义。

noreferrer 的作用1. 隐私保护

在没有noreferrer的情况下,当用户从一个网站跳转到另一个网站时,目标网站可以通过referrer header获取到来源信息。这包括用户是从哪个页面进入的,这对于广告跟踪和数据分析非常有用。然而,这也带来了隐私泄露的风险。通过使用noreferrer,可以有效地阻止这种跟踪行为,保护用户的隐私。

2. 提高安全性

noreferrer不仅可以防止跟踪,还可以减少跨站脚本攻击(XSS)的风险。由于referrer信息可能包含敏感数据,使用noreferrer可以避免这些信息被恶意脚本利用。

3. 改善用户体验

有时候,用户可能不希望自己的浏览行为被跟踪。使用noreferrer可以让用户在点击链接时更加放心,知道自己的隐私得到了保护,从而提升整体的用户体验。

noreferrer 的使用方法基本语法

noreferrer属性的使用非常简单,只需在标签中添加rel="noreferrer"即可。以下是一个基本示例:

Example Link

在这个例子中,当用户点击链接跳转到example.com时,example.com将无法通过referrer获取到来源信息。

与其他属性结合使用

noreferrer通常与其他属性结合使用,以实现更复杂的功能。例如,noopener和noreferrer经常一起使用,以进一步增强安全性。

Example Link

在这个例子中,noopener属性防止了新窗口或标签页的打开,而noreferrer则阻止了referrer信息的传递。

JavaScript中使用 noreferrer

除了在HTML中直接使用,noreferrer还可以通过JavaScript动态添加。以下是一个示例:

var link = document.createElement('a');
link.href = 'https://example.com';
link.rel = 'noreferrer';
document.body.appendChild(link);

这段代码创建了一个新的链接元素,并设置了href和rel属性。然后,将这个链接元素添加到页面中。

noreferrer 的兼容性

noreferrer属性在大多数现代浏览器中都得到了很好的支持,包括Chrome、Firefox、Safari和Edge。然而,对于一些旧版本的浏览器,可能需要使用其他方法来实现相同的效果。例如,在Internet Explorer中,可以使用X-Frame-Options头来实现类似的功能。

noreferrer 的应用场景1. 隐藏内部链接

在企业内部网站或私人博客中,你可能不希望外部网站知道你的用户是从哪些页面离开的。在这种情况下,使用noreferrer可以有效地隐藏这些信息。

2. 防止广告跟踪

许多广告平台利用referrer信息来跟踪用户的行为。通过在广告链接中添加noreferrer,可以防止这些平台获取到用户的来源信息,从而减少广告跟踪。

3. 提高网站安全性

如果你的网站包含大量的外部链接,使用noreferrer可以减少XSS攻击的风险,提高网站的整体安全性。

noreferrer 的优缺点优点

保护用户隐私:有效阻止外部网站获取到用户的来源信息。

提高安全性:减少XSS攻击的风险。

改善用户体验:让用户在点击链接时更加放心。

缺点

影响数据分析:对于依赖referrer信息进行数据分析的网站,使用noreferrer可能会导致数据不完整。

兼容性问题:在一些旧版本的浏览器中,可能需要使用其他方法来实现相同的效果。

总结

noreferrer标签虽然简单,但在SEO优化和网站安全方面具有重要作用。通过合理使用noreferrer,可以有效地保护用户隐私,提高网站安全性,并改善用户体验。在实际应用中,可以根据具体需求灵活使用noreferrer,并结合其他属性和方法,以实现最佳效果。

展望

随着互联网技术的发展和用户隐私意识的提高,noreferrer这样的隐私保护技术将会变得越来越重要。未来,我们可以期待更多的技术和方法出现,以更好地保护用户的隐私和提高网站的安全性。作为网站开发者和SEO优化人员,我们需要不断学习和掌握这些新技术,以应对不断变化的网络环境。

seo优化技术 noreferrer

本文由@站长工具箱 原创发布。

© 版权声明
THE END
喜欢就支持一下吧
点赞0 分享
评论 抢沙发
头像
来说点什么吧!
提交
头像

昵称

取消
昵称表情代码图片

    暂无评论内容